<p>Come on down to Dreamland Arts in Saint Paul to celebrate the release of <em>In the Quiet Night: Fiddle Tunes from the Upper Midwest. </em></p>
<p>After many years spent listening hard to the likes of Bill Monroe, Kenny Baker and Benny Martin, I decided to focus on the fiddling that&#8217;s here in the Upper Midwest, right under my nose. This album, which was funded by a grant from the <a href="http://www.arts.state.mn.us/">Minnesota State Arts Board</a>, is a collection of tunes that I gathered from Upper Midwestern fiddlers like Chirps Smith, Sara Pajunen, Les Raber, Selmer Ramsey, Leizime Brusoe and others, plus a few of my own tunes and a vocal number written by a fellow named Bob Dylan (yes, he counts, too, though we might have known him as Zimmerman).</p>
<p>In addition to playing tunes gathered from some of my favorite northern fiddlers, I got to record with some of my favorite Minnesota musicians, including <a href="http://anthonyihrig.com/">Anthony Ihrig</a> (banjo), <a href="http://deanmagraw.com/">Dean Magraw</a> (guitar), <a href="http://tangledrootsbluegrass.com/">Marty Marrone</a> (guitar) and <a href="http://danathompsonmusic.com/">Dana Thompson</a>, all of whom will be joining me at the CD release show.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p>We often get asked about our band name. It happens often enough that we devoted an entire page of our website to the question: <a href="http://thehigh48s.com/about/whats-a-high-48/#utm_source=feed&amp;utm_medium=feed&amp;utm_campaign=feed">http://thehigh48s.com/about/whats-a-high-48/</a>.</p>
<p>But the short answer is that we&#8217;re named after a boxcar called a 48, or a 40/8, which was named for its carrying capacity: 40 men or 8 horses. These cars were used during World War I to transport troops and materiel to the front lines. After the war, as a gesture of gratitude and good will, France made a gift of these boxcars to the US, one for each state.</p>

<p>The High 48s are excited (thrilled, in fact) to welcome Marty Marrone to the band. Marty is coming to the 48s with some mighty impressive bluegrass credentials in hand. In addition to co-founding and fronting Tangled Roots, one of the Midwest&#8217;s finest bluegrass outfits, Marty spent seven years on the road with Grammy nominees Special Consensus&#8230;and it shows. Chops? He&#8217;s got &#8216;em. With his unstoppable rhythm guitar, smokin&#8217; flatpicking and soulful singing, Marty kicks the 48s into overdrive &#8212; we can&#8217;t wait for you to hear him!</p>
